Producer - ans-- Person in charge of production
(movie/Television show)
- From beginning to end
- Deals with marketing the project as well
Director - ans-- Creative head of production
- Coordinating technical and non-technical elements

Stages of film - ans-1) Pre-Production - Planning and getting
crew together
2) Production - Filming
3) Post-Production - Editing
Concept - ans-The initial idea for a show
treatment - ans-A brief narrative description of what a
program will be
, Storyboard - ans-A comic book styled sequence of drawings
that will help the crew understand the director's vision
outline - ans-The scene-by-scene development of the
events in your teleplay

aperture - ans-hole in the iris of a lens
F-stop - ans-calibrated ring on the lens indicating the
aperture setting
Charged Coupled Device (CCD) - ans-most common light-
sensitive imaging surface on a video camera. Splits the
white light into its red, green, and blue components
